How infrared leak detection works infrared leak detection uses thermal imaging technology to identify temperature variations caused by moisture An infrared camera reveals spots within walls, floors, ceilings, and roofing systems that are radiating more or less heat than surrounding areas
A professional plumber knows how to use thermal imaging cameras for hidden leak detection Typical uses include hvac testing, water leak detection, electrical panel checks, and general home maintenance A thermal camera picks up these tiny temperature drops that the human eye cannot see This makes moisture detection with thermal imaging incredibly effective for finding leaks in roofs and behind showers.

A professional leak detection visit typically includes a comprehensive inspection of your plumbing system, the use of multiple detection technologies (acoustic, thermal, and pressure testing), identification of the leak location within a narrow radius, a written report documenting findings and recommended next steps, and moisture readings to.
